java语言递归实现1....n的输出
2017-07-20 11:53
190 查看
public class ChenDemo3 { public static void main(String[] args) { String str=getNum(5); for (int i = str.length()-1; i >=0; i--) { System.out.print(str.charAt(i)); } } /** * 将int类型的数转换成字符串,返回字符串1...n * @param num * @return */ public static String getNum(int num) { if (num==1) { return ""+1; } return num+" "+getNum(num-1); } }
相关文章推荐
- java语言实现二叉排序树(结点的增、删、查、改,递归、非递归遍历)
- Java递归实现整数倒叙输出
- 递归实现1到100的和、10的阶乘(Java语言)
- 汉诺塔问题 Java 语言递归实现
- java应用于二叉树层次输出和之字形输出的非递归实现
- 排列的Java递归语言实现
- 编程:用java 语言实现,输入一个数,就相应地输出的几维数组!||用1、2、2、3、4、5这六个数字,用java写一个函数,打印出所有不同的排列,要求:"4"不能在第三位,"3"与"5"不能相连
- java实现单向链表CRUD,反转,排序,查找倒数第k个元素,递归输出等操作
- java实现递归输出杨辉三角
- java 用递归实现:输入一个整数,用字符串逆序输出,例如输入123,输出321 ,不使用全局变量
- java递归实现文件夹文件的遍历输出
- 【每天算法1】:用java 语言实现,输入一个数,就相应地输出的几维数组
- java语言实现:利用递归方法求n!
- java语言实现二叉树的前序、中序与后序遍历(递归与非递归) 层次遍历
- 斐波那契数列递归与非递归实现(JAVA语言描述)
- java语言递归实现快速排序
- java语言实现二叉树的前序、中序与后序遍历(递归与非递归)
- java:递归实现输出目录下所有的文件(列出目录下所有的文件)
- java用递归实现输入字符串反向输出
- JAVA语言之全排列的递归实现